What is a Kohler Aerator?
A Kohler aerator is a device that is attached to the tip of your faucet. It adds air to the water flow and spreads it out into smaller, softer streams. This minimizes splashing and conserves water. Aerator also helps in saving water by reducing the flow rate, which can result in lower water bills.

Maintenance of a Kohler Aerator
A Kohler aerator requires simple maintenance to ensure that it functions correctly. Over time, the aerator can become clogged or blocked with debris. Therefore, it is essential to check and clean it regularly to ensure it is functioning correctly.
To clean your Kohler aerator, start by unscrewing it from the end of the faucet. Gently remove the aerator from the faucet and soak it in a mixture of warm water and vinegar for about an hour. This will help break down any minerals and debris present in the aerator. After soaking, rinse the aerator with water and use a small brush to remove any remaining deposits or debris.
It is also recommended to replace your Kohler aerator every two to three years, depending on your usage. This ensures that your aerator is functioning correctly and efficiently. You can purchase replacements at your local hardware or plumbing store.
